比特币钱包地址生成算法详解:原理、步骤及安

                            发布时间:2025-11-11 22:39:50

                            比特币自2009年问世以来,迅速发展成为最著名的数字货币之一。在其背后的区块链技术,给人们带来了前所未有的新的金融模式与投资机会。然而,要参与到比特币网络中,用户需要一个比特币钱包地址来保存和交易比特币。钱包地址的生成是比特币生态系统中十分重要一环,这便涉及到比特币钱包地址生成算法。本文将对比特币钱包地址生成算法进行详细解析,包括其原理、步骤以及安全性,力求让读者对这一过程有更加深入的理解。

                            比特币钱包地址的基本概念

                            在深入算法之前,首先要理解比特币钱包地址的基本概念。比特币钱包地址是用户在比特币网络上进行交易的唯一标识,仅由字符组成,通常以数字和字母的组合形式出现。比特币钱包地址的长度为26至35个字符,通常以"1"或"3"开头。

                            比特币钱包地址生成的基本原理

                            比特币钱包地址生成算法详解:原理、步骤及安全性分析

                            比特币钱包地址的生成过程基于公钥加密技术与哈希函数。通过一系列的算法与步骤,用户的私钥首先会生成公钥,接着再通过多个哈希过程生成最终的钱包地址。这个过程的复杂性保证了安全性,确保每个地址的独特性。

                            比特币钱包地址的生成算法步骤

                            比特币钱包地址生成算法主要分为以下几个步骤:

                            1. 生成私钥:私钥是用户拥有和管理比特币的秘密代码,生成方法通常采用随机数生成器。私钥的安全性直接关系到比特币的安全。
                            2. 生成公钥:通过椭圆曲线数字签名算法(ECDSA),将私钥转换为公钥。这一过程不可逆,因此只有拥有私钥的用户才能生成相应的公钥。
                            3. 公钥哈希:将公钥进行两次哈希运算,首先用SHA-256,然后用RIPEMD-160进行哈希处理。这样生成的钱包地址就具有较高的安全性。
                            4. 地址编码:最后使用Base58编码对公钥哈希进行编码,以生成最终的比特币地址。

                            比特币钱包地址安全性的分析

                            比特币钱包地址生成算法详解:原理、步骤及安全性分析

                            在整个钱包地址生成过程中,安全性是最重要的考量因素。私钥保护尤为关键,因为唯有拥有私钥,用户才能对其比特币进行控制和转移。为了保护私钥,用户应进行加密存储,以及定期备份。此外,钱包软件与在线服务也需要可靠的安全措施,以防止黑客攻击和盗窃。

                            常见的问题解答

                            1. 什么是比特币钱包,为什么需要钱包地址?

                            比特币钱包是一种存储、管理比特币的工具,其中生成的地址用于发送和接收比特币。每个钱包可以生成多个地址,这样用户可以方便地管理和区分不同的交易。钱包可以是软件、硬件或纸质化的形式。比特币钱包的主要目的是提供安全的存储环境,确保用户对其比特币拥有完全的控制权。

                            2. 为什么比特币钱包地址是唯一的?

                            比特币钱包地址的唯一性来源于其生成过程中的复杂算法和随机性。私钥生成的随机性使得生成的公钥与最终的钱包地址都有极高的独特性。即使在全球范围内,使用同样的算法生成另一个私钥和地址的概率是微乎其微的,这确保了每个用户及其账户的安全性和隐私。

                            3. 如何保护我的比特币钱包及其地址?

                            保护比特币钱包及其地址的关键在于如何安全管理私钥。建议用户遵循以下几条建议:首先,使用安全的密码生成器来生成复杂的私钥;其次,将私钥保存在离线设备上,如硬件钱包或纸钱包,避免与互联网直接连接;使用多重签名钱包,这样即便一个私钥被盗,仍需其他私钥确认交易才能完成;定期备份钱包数据,确保在意外情况下能够恢复损失。

                            4. 钱包地址的格式和种类有哪些?

                            比特币钱包地址主要有以下几种格式:

                            • P2PKH(Pay to Public Key Hash):标准的比特币地址,通常以"1"开头。
                            • P2SH(Pay to Script Hash):以“3”开头,用于复杂的支付脚本,可以支持多重签名等功能。
                            • Bech32:一种新的比特币地址格式,以"bc1"开头,支持隔离见证(SegWit)功能,提供更低的交易费用和更快的确认速度。

                            根据使用场景的不同,用户可选择适合自己的地址类型来进行交易和存储。不同格式各有优缺点,具体选择应根据个人需求而定。

                            综上所述,比特币钱包地址的生成过程是一个高度安全和复杂的过程,涉及到随机性、哈希函数以及椭圆曲线密码学等技术。了解这一过程不仅帮助用户更好地管理比特币资产,也有助于识别潜在的安全隐患,从而更有效地保护自己的数字资产。在未来的数字货币发展中,具备这一基本知识的用户,无疑能更加游刃有余地应对不断变化的市场环境。

                            分享 :
                                      author

                                      tpwallet

                                      T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                                相关新闻

                                                Matic钱包转账:未来区块链
                                                2025-10-11
                                                Matic钱包转账:未来区块链

                                                引言 在数字经济快速发展的今天,摩尔的法律正在不断推动技术的边界,尤其是在区块链和加密货币领域。Matic钱包...

                                                如何解决比特币钱包余额
                                                2024-10-09
                                                如何解决比特币钱包余额

                                                在数字货币的世界中,比特币无疑是最受欢迎的加密货币之一。随着越来越多的人开始使用比特币进行交易,钱包的...

                                                USDT钱包地址追踪的全面指
                                                2025-05-14
                                                USDT钱包地址追踪的全面指

                                                什么是USDT钱包地址及其重要性 USDT(Tether)是一种流行的稳定币,它的价值与美元挂钩,广泛用于加密货币交易和投...

                                                最新比特币钱包注册教程
                                                2024-09-21
                                                最新比特币钱包注册教程

                                                比特币作为一种新兴的数字货币,其影响力正在逐步扩大。越来越多的人开始关注并参与到这一金融革命中,而比特...

                                                              <ol draggable="nnf44"></ol><ins date-time="7egok"></ins><u draggable="u5q_u"></u><ins lang="cxv5l"></ins><noscript dir="w975v"></noscript><dfn draggable="3mtr5"></dfn><style dir="173il"></style><time id="dqrim"></time><noframes draggable="v1fq3">